Fact 1: Know Your Bond Type

You see, not every Savings Bond is cut from the same cloth. We have Series EE and Series I bonds—yeah, it sounds like alphabet soup, but it matters, trust me. Knowing what you’re holding is your first step in cashing those bad boys in.

Fact 2: Timing Isn’t Just Everything—It’s the Only Thing

You wouldn’t pick fruit before it’s ripe, would you? Same goes for your bonds. They have what’s called a “maturity date,” and you’ll want to circle that date on your calendar, set a reminder, whatever it takes. Timing can make a world of difference in how much moolah you’ll end up with.

Fact 3: Your Local Bank is Your Best Friend

Worried about where to go? Good news—you can cash in your bonds at most local banks or credit unions. But here’s the kicker: not every financial institution offers this service. So ring them up first and double-check.

Fact 4: Don’t Forget Your ID

We all like a bit of anonymity, but when it comes to cashing in bonds, you’ve gotta prove you’re you. Usually, your driver’s license or another government-issued ID will do the trick. Easy-peasy!

Fact 5: Uncle Sam Will Want His Share

Ah, taxes—the gift that keeps on giving. Yep, you’ll owe some federal tax on the interest your bonds have earned. It’s a bummer, but the sooner you come to terms with it, the better.

Fact 6: Need Just a Slice? Go for Partial Cash-In

Here’s a neat trick—if you don’t need to cash in the whole bond, you often don’t have to. A lot of places let you do a partial cash-in. So you get the cash you need now, and the rest of the bond keeps on growing.

Fact 7: Paper or Digital? Both Have Their Place

If you’re a tech-savvy saver with digital bonds, rejoice! You can cash them in from the comfort of your couch through TreasuryDirect.gov. Got paper bonds? A quick trip to an eligible bank is your ticket to cashing them in.

Fact 8: Double-Check the Details

Ever get a birthday card with your name misspelled? Annoying, right? Now imagine that on a bond—it can slow everything down! Make sure your name is spelled correctly to avoid needless delays.
